<p>At the time hyphenation was joining two words that would otherwise be read separately by a low <a href="page.php?w=tie_%28typography%29">tie mark</a> between the two words. In Greek these marks were known as <a href="page.php?w=enotikon">enotikon</a>, officially <a href="page.php?w=romanization_of_Greek">romanized</a> as a hyphen.</p>
